Hey plugin folks,

Friendly reminder: next Tuesday we're running a DR drill on Tollgate, the shipping-fee rules engine. Your plugins will hit the standby environment for about an hour, so expect stale fee tables. If your sandbox credentials get reset during failover, re-enroll using the shared recovery flow. The passphrase you'll need is listed just below.

Cheers,
Danic

recovery phrase for yageg-fawig: quenion-weneth-julath-lamys-gilath-zordor-sorir-kelix-kelath-julwyn

Q3 Planning — Discount Policy, Large Deals

Effective next quarter: deals above 250 seats at Vantrell Systems require VP Finance sign-off before any discount over 18%. Standard tiers stay unchanged. Sales ops will route exceptions through Marla Quent's desk weekly. No retroactive adjustments on closed contracts. Margin floor remains 42% on the Corvid platform line. Expect pushback from the Harlow account team. Context for the exception threshold follows below.

board note of yahig-yahif: Silmirox Works plans to raise the Aldius list price by 18.5 percent in January. The steering committee signed off on a budget of $141.9 million for Project Tamix. The renewal with Eliysek Logistics closes at $114.1 million a year, 18.9 percent below the last contract. Project Gordor slips by a full year because of the supplier delay.

**Ticket: FD leak hunt blocked by bad env on probe-box-2**

So the Lanternfish descriptor tracer won't attach because probe-box-2 was provisioned from the stale template and is missing half its env. I've fixed the paths and the ulimit stuff, but the tracer still needs its collector credential before it can ship traces to Driftwatch. Whoever picks this up: add this line to the env file and restart the agent:

vault entry, yagep-yagef: COURIER_KEY13=8965fb29ff62d